An electrical print is a technical drawing that shows how the electrical system in a building is going to be constructed and how electrical components will be connected to get a certain function. The print is like a simple roadmap that shows where components are locate the connections, and the wire paths between the components. Read schematics in the pattern that you would read the text. With rare exceptions, schematics should be read left to right and top to bottom.


The signal generated or used by the circuit will flow in this direction. To read electrical schematics , the fundamental electrical schematic symbols should be understood. It is usually drawn as a ladder diagram. The most effective method would be to take an in-school blueprint reading course.

As buildings and the systems within them have become increasingly complex, so have the two-dimensional drawings that describe all the details of the project.


A well documented schematic outlines the functionality of an electric circuit and provides the basis for assembly and troubleshooting of a system. Prerequisites: This lesson is designed so that no prior knowledge is required. Course – Electrical Schematics.

A drawing of an electrical or electronic circuit is known as a circuit diagram , but can also be called a schematic diagram, or just schematic.
